Abstract

The utility model discloses a kind of based on ultrared office power management system, including controller and two human body infrared induction modules, described controller includes controller housing, first binding post, second binding post, 3rd binding post, first switch, second switch and circuit part, described circuit part includes power module, one-chip computer module and relay, described second binding post, first switch, second switch and Control end are all electrical connected with one-chip computer module, described first binding post and relay input are electrical connected, described 3rd binding post is electrical connected with relay output end, said two human body infrared induction module is all electrical connected with the second binding post.After user leaves seat certain time, power supply should be automatically cut off based on ultrared office power management system by the existence of two human body infrared induction module sensing human bodies, the effect of using electricity wisely can be played.

Background technology
Present office is typically bigger, and everyone has the seat of oneself, and each seat has single power supply base.The reason that a few thing personnel are because of job specification, electrical equipment is relatively more, when next, forgets sometimes to close power supply, because office is bigger, arranges every day people to go to seat in turn to check all specially also inconvenient.These electrical equipments not pent work long hours and can waste electric energy in large quantities, are a kind of wastes greatly, therefore need a kind of office power management system badly, when staff leaves, can realize the function automatically shutting power off, it is achieved economize on electricity.

Detailed description of the invention
Refer to Fig. 1-2, the utility model provides a kind of technical scheme: a kind of based on ultrared office power management system, including controller 1 and two human body infrared induction modules 2, described controller includes: controller housing the 11st, the first binding post the 12nd, the second binding post the 13rd, the 3rd binding post the 14th, the first switch the 15th, second switch 16 and circuit part, described first binding post 12 is positioned at controller housing 11 left end, described second binding post 13 is positioned at controller housing 11 upper end, and described 3rd binding post 14 is positioned at controller housing 11 right-hand member.
Described circuit part includes power module the 3rd, one-chip computer module 4 and relay 5, described second binding post the 13rd, the first switch 15 and relay 5 control end and are all electrical connected with one-chip computer module 3, described first binding post 12 is electrical connected with second switch 16, described second switch 16 is electrical connected with relay 5 input, described 3rd binding post 14 and relay 5 output are electrical connected, and said two human body infrared induction module 2 is all electrical connected with the second binding post 13.
Described power module 3 input is electrical connected with second switch, is that one-chip computer module 4 and relay 5 are powered.The described first external 220V civil power of binding post 12, the described 3rd external power supply base of binding post 14.
Need to further illustrate: the first switch 15 is in order to control whether this office power management system starts automatic circuit break function, when the first switch 15 is opened, after staff leaves certain time, can automatically power off, when the first switch 15 closedown, no matter whether staff leaves, all without automatically powering off;First switch 16 is as Manual power-down switching.
